FRESH AIR Faith, Reason & Doubt

by | Read by Terry Gross

Contemporary Culture • 3.75 hrs. • Audio Program • © 2008

NPR journalist Terry Gross, host of the wildly popular “Fresh Air,” undertakes 15 interviews on how various religions address common human questions of faith (and faith's absence). Interviewing a range of people, Gross speaks with those for whom faith has been central (from religious scholar Karen Armstrong to the evangelistic Pastor John Hagee) as well as with Richard Dawkins, a famous atheist. She remains a well-balanced, querying figure throughout, posing precise questions in her trademark intimate style. Gross manages to remain civil and to sound merely curious even when asking Pastor Hagee about his belief that Hurricane Katrina was an act of God brought on by the city's homosexual population. As she talks with Muslims, Jews, and Christians, Gross offers listeners a powerfully diverse perspective on spirituality. J.C.G. © AudioFile 2008, Portland, Maine [Published: NOVEMBER 2008]
